Transaction 1e428582ecf6f1931000502660cf453e13cfe21dacd36bc8b309fd38da09ae3f

1 Input
2 Outputs
  • 1e428582ecf6f1931000502660cf453e13cfe21dacd36bc8b309fd38da09ae3f:0
  • value  23962527
    address  34rusSrd8Tdak9yF91TJXCtMfiUw5zWKcj
  • 1e428582ecf6f1931000502660cf453e13cfe21dacd36bc8b309fd38da09ae3f:1
  • value  3556429
    address  332XKVefDFgaEYT3oy9zczPPpJRt2Aiciq